In summary, safe freeway design includes: 1. elimination of roadside obstacles by removal of boulders, trees, other obstacles, steep fills, severe ditch sections, and by the use of adequate guardrails with non-letal ends where obstacles cannot be eliminated properly; 2. avoidance of cross-median accidents by provision of wide medians or impenetrable median barriers; 3. clear view of the roads ahead where roads diverge or where any unusual condition exist; 4. generous standardized exit ramp geometry, provided with adequate and non-ambigous signing.
